Veritabanı Performansını Gözetlemek için 7 Apache Cassandra İzleme Aracı

Yayınlanan: 2022-08-17

Herhangi bir şirket veya kuruluş Cassandra'yı kullanabilir; öncelikle büyük hacimli verileri sıklıkla yöneten kuruluşlar için oluşturulmuştur.

Apache Cassandra nedir?

Apache Cassandra, yüksek güvenilirliği korurken çeşitli bilgi işlem sistemlerinde çoğaltılan büyük miktarda veriyi yönetebilen açık kaynaklı, tamamen erişilebilir ve NoSQL merkezi olmayan bir veritabanı sistemidir. Spotify ve Netflix gibi şirketler Apache Cassandra'yı benimsedi. Cassandra, resmi Apache web sitesinden ücretsiz olarak indirilebilir.

Cassandra nasıl izlenir?

Cassandra nasıl izlenir

Görünürlük elde etmek, Cassandra izlemenin ana temel amacıdır ve bu da veri tabanı performansını artırmak için bilgi ve müdahale ile sonuçlanır.

Cassandra'nın performansını izlemek için internette çok sayıda platform mevcuttur. Bu makalede, izleme ihtiyaçlarınıza en uygun olanı seçmenize yardımcı olacak en iyi Apache Cassandra izleme araçlarının bir listesini özetledik.

Güneş Rüzgarları

SolarWinds'in Sunucu ve Uygulama Monitörü (SAM), veritabanı performansını artırmak için stratejik ve güçlü bir Cassandra performans izleme aracıdır. Cassandra izleme, ağ tıkanıklığı ve son kullanıcıları etkileyebilecek hizmet kesintileri gibi performans sorunlarını önlemek için yapılandırılmış bir yaklaşıma ihtiyaç duyar.

Güneş Rüzgarları

Bu İzleme aracının kurulumu kolaydır ve ilk yapılandırması, otomatik keşif prosedürü yardımıyla aynı kolaylıkla tamamlanabilir. Apache Cassandra'nın performans sorunlarının altında yatan nedenleri belirlemek ve ele almak için tasarlanmıştır. Ayrıca, kullanıcıların belirli Cassandra kümelerini incelemesine olanak tanır. Ek olarak, kullanıcının kişiselleştirilmiş bildirimler oluşturmasını sağlar.

Özellikler:

  • Yeni widget'lar ekleyerek panonun görünümünü özelleştirir.
  • Cassandra veritabanını sık sık izleyin.
  • Birden fazla Cassandra izleme panosunu tek bir yerden yönetin
  • Altyapı bağımlılıklarının haritalanması
  • Acil konulardan haberdar olmak ve Cassandra sunucusuna uygun eşikler için akıllı uyarılar oluşturun.
  • Önemli Cassandra performans faktörlerini inceleyin

Çeşitli Cassandra temel ölçümlerini sürekli olarak izlemek, başarılı Cassandra izlemenin anahtarıdır. Bu temel ölçümler, performansı etkileyebilecek olası sorunları belirlemek için veritabanlarının birçok yönünü izler. Ürünü satın almadan önce önizlemek isterseniz, tam işlevli 30 günlük ücretsiz bir sürüm indirilebilir.

veri köpeği

Datadog, bağlantılarınızı, olaylarınızı, uygulamalarınızı ve ağ mimarinizi izlemek için geniş bir işlevsellik yelpazesi de içeren, Apache Cassandra dağıtımlarınız için kapsamlı bir izleme çözümüdür. Apache Cassandra, sürekli profil oluşturma, dağıtılmış izleme ve daha pek çok uygulamayı destekleyen bir SaaS (hizmet olarak yazılım) altyapı modelidir.

Veri köpeği

Datadog için kullanılabilecek çeşitli bağlayıcılar, özellikle Apache Cassandra gibi Apache teknolojileriyle ilgili seçenekler vardır. Ürün yapılandırmasını gereksinimlere göre değiştirdikten sonra görselleştirmek ve ilişkilendirmek için geçerli veritabanını, Çalışma Zamanı ortamını ve sistem yazılımı parametrelerini kullanabilirsiniz.

Tüm veritabanının performansını ve çalışma koşullarını sürekli olarak izlemek imkansızdır. Bununla birlikte, Datadog her parametre için performans eşikleri oluşturduğundan ve bu eşik aşıldığında sizi bilgilendirdiğinden bu bir endişe kaynağı değildir.

Ek olarak, sizin için en önemli olan parametreleri ve göstergeleri kullanarak panoyu özelleştirebilirsiniz.

Özellikler:

  • 500'den fazla Tam olarak yönetilen eklenti, Apache Cassandra veritabanlarını, ağ ölçümlerini, uygulama ayak izlerini ve sanal makine işlemlerini tek bir yerde izlemenize yardımcı olur.
  • Eyleme geçirilebilir bilgilerin ve yapılandırılabilir parametrelerin gerçek zamanlı görselleştirilmesi
  • Yanıt akışlarını hızlı bir şekilde analiz etmek için basit bir günlük analizi çerçevesi ve otomatik kalıp tanımaları kullanılır.
  • Kullanıcılar, yanlış raporlara tepki verirken zamandan tasarruf etmek için tümdengelimli cebir kullanarak hibrit uyarılar ayarlayabilir.
  • Uç uygulama izleme ve kapsamlı gecikme bölmeleri, aşağı doğru Cassandra isteklerini ve veri kısıtlamalarını tespit etmeyi kolaylaştırır.
  • Hızla özelleştirilmiş sürükle ve bırak veri görselleştirme çizelgeleri oluşturun.

Datadog gerçekten de aboneliğe dayalı bir hizmettir ve hizmet çeşitli izleme bileşenlerine ayrılmıştır. Sistemin her bir bileşeni, periyodik olarak veya isteğe bağlı olarak ayrı ayrı ücretlendirilir. İsteğe bağlı ödeme, ürünün fiyatını yıllık fiyatlandırmaya göre yaklaşık %17 ila %20 oranında artırır.

Tüm modüller, herhangi bir kısıtlama olmaksızın 14 günlük ücretsiz deneme için kullanılabilir. Kişiselleştirilmiş bir demo için bir Datadog geliştiricisi indirebilir veya talep edebilirsiniz.

YönetMotor

ManageEngine Applications Manager, kapsamlı ağ izleme, devrim niteliğinde dijital gözetim ve çok daha fazlasını sunar. ManageEngine Uygulama yöneticisi, Apache Cassandra ile entegre olan bir izleme çözümüdür o Veritabanı performansına dikkat edin.

İzlemeye ek olarak, Cassandra'nın işlevselliği ve performansı da çeşitli davranış grafiklerinde gösterilir. Disk alanı bilgileri ve CPU yükü de bu infografikler aracılığıyla gösterilir.

Youtube videosu

Çalışan, bekleyen ve gecikmiş işlemlerin sıklığı, birkaç Cassandra iş parçacığını da takip eden bu araç tarafından izlenebilir. Ek olarak, yanlış yerleştirilmiş işlemleri yakından takip etmek, Cassandra altyapınızdaki taşma durumlarını yönetmenize yardımcı olabilir.

Eşik seviyeleri ayarlayabilir, başarısız işlemler hakkında sizi bilgilendirmek için alarmlar oluşturabilir ve içerik türü de dahil olmak üzere kayıp verilerin günlük özetini alabilirsiniz. Pano, kullanıcıların dağıtılan düğümleri takip etmelerine yardımcı olmak için açıkça oluşturuldu ve ayrıca her bir düğümün durumunun kategori dökümünü sağlıyor.

Özellikler:

  • Cassandra'nın çeşitli ortamlarda çalışmasını denetlemek kolaydır
  • Veritabanlarını, özel sunucuları ve diğer ağ cihazlarını otomatik olarak tanır.
  • Bildirim destekli uyarı mekanizması mevcuttur.
  • Ayrıca, kaynak kullanımı ve önbellek bütünlüğü gibi dış faktörleri izlemek için günlük izleme hizmetleri sağlayarak size veritabanınızın durumunun tam bir resmini verir.

Profesyonel veya Kurumsal sürümü yükleme seçeneğiniz vardır. 1 aylık ücretsiz deneme süreniz sona ermeden bir işletme lisansına kaydolmazsanız, yazılım otomatik olarak sınırlı özelliklere sahip ücretsiz sürüme döner.

SemaText

SemaText, isteğe bağlı bir bulut platformu kullanarak olası hataları ve sistem arızalarını hızla açıklayarak kurumlara tam kapsamlı içgörü sağlar. SemaText'in yapılandırılması basittir ve BT ortamınız üzerinde kapsamlı görünürlük sunar. Apache Cassandra izlemeyi içerir.

Etkili bir raporlama mekanizması ve çeşitli göstergeleri destekleyen anormal aktivite tanımayı birleştirerek geliştirilen Apache Cassandra dağıtımları için mükemmel bir izleme ortamı sağlayacak güvenilir bir çözümdür.

SemaText

Şirketlere ve kuruluşlara günlük verilerini yönetme, sistemleri izleme ve daha fazlasını birleşik bir platformda yardımcı olan bulut tabanlı bir yönetim hizmetidir. Veritabanı göstergeleri ve işletim sistemi istatistikleri SemaText platformunda tam olarak izlenebilir.

Araç çalışma ortamında dağıtıldıktan sonra, sonunda Apache Cassandra ve kapsayıcı platformu veya Apache Cassandra'nın kullandığı çıplak Sanal makine gibi kullandığı ekipman için analizler alırsınız. Bunu takiben, her önemli parametre seti için önceden oluşturulmuş özetler alırsınız.

Özellikler:

  • Apache Cassandra istatistiklerine ek olarak bağlantılar, veri sistemleri ve ağ ekipmanlarının izlenmesi ve analiz edilmesi yoluyla eksiksiz bir ortam şeffaflığı sağlanır.
  • SemaText'ten neredeyse tüm verileri görselleştirmek için sağlam grafik araçları sağlar.
  • Üçüncü taraf bildirim sistemleri için anormal etkinlik tanıma ve uyumluluğa dayalı uyarı
  • Sistematik raporlama ve düzenli bakım.
  • Yapılandırılabilir izlemeyi destekler ve kullanıcının performans sorunlarını ve olası hataları izlemesine olanak tanır.

Metrik analizi, uyarlanabilir ve saatlik faturalandırıldığından, kurumun ihtiyaçlarını karşılamak için kaynakları yukarı veya aşağı ölçeklendirmeyi kolaylaştıran sanallaştırma teknolojisine dayalı dinamik bağlamlarda kullanılabilir.

Fiyat, izlenen ana bilgisayar veya konteyner platformlarının büyüklüğüne göre belirlenir. Diğer araçlara benzer şekilde, SemaText için 14 günlük ücretsiz deneme sürümü mevcuttur.

Yeni Kalıntı

New Relic, bir SaaS bulut hizmeti modeli ve Apache Cassandra Entegrasyonunu destekleyen bir uç izleme çözümüdür. Çeşitli birbirine bağlı düzenler ve bileşenlerin yardımıyla tüm ortam için bir izleme ağ geçidi oluşturmak kolaydır. Uyarı sistemi ve NRQL (New Relic Query Language) ile entegre edildiğinde, bu yazılım Apache Cassandra'yı gözetim altında tutmak için ne gerekiyorsa onu destekler.

Yeni Kalıntı

Veri alımı ve yerleşik izleme mekanizmasının etkinleştirilmesi bu sorgu dili ile mümkün olur. IBM bulut, AWS, Microsoft Azure ve GCP dahil olmak üzere en iyi bilinen bulut hizmeti sağlayıcılarıyla uyumluluğu nedeniyle Apache Cassandra'yı popüler hizmet modellerinde izlemek kolaydır.

Özellikler:

  • Günlükleri entegre etme ve analiz etme, Cassandra ölçümlerine ek olarak raporlar sağlamanıza olanak tanır.
  • Aykırı değer algılama ve senkronize uyarılar.
  • Panolar aracılığıyla eksiksiz Cassandra desteği sağlarken uygulamanın performans ölçümlerini analiz etmek.

Fiyatlandırma kesinlikle kullanıcı sayısına ve ayrıcalıklarına dayanmaktadır. Kullanılabilir yetenekler ve kullanıcıların abonelik türüne (Standart, Profesyonel veya Kurumsal) bağlı olarak ek ücret ödemeden ne kadar veri gönderebileceği.

Örneğin, Normal abonelik, yalnızca 5 kullanıcıya kadar izin verirken ağ izleme, bulut tabanlı izleme ve çok daha fazlası gibi belirli özelliklere doğrudan kullanıcı erişimi sağlar.

InstaClustr

InstaClustr, Apache Cassandra için eksiksiz bir yönetim hizmeti sunan mükemmel bir performans izleme aracıdır. Önceden yüklenmiş Cassandra Monitoring API, tüketilen disk alanı miktarını, kullanılan CPU süresini, geciken görevleri ve eksik kısıtlamaları ve daha fazlasını izler.

Kullanıcılar, yerleşik bir görselleştirme aracı kullanarak parametrelerin zaman içindeki ilerlemesini izleyebilir. Örneğin, zaman içinde yayılma gecikmesindeki değişiklikler bir çizelge mekanizması kullanılarak incelenebilir. Bu infografikler yardımıyla, gösterge panosunun gözden kaçırmanıza neden olabileceği kalıpları hızlı bir şekilde görebilirsiniz.

InstaClustr

Bu özel ve denetimli hizmet, mimari sisteminizin geri kalanını geliştirmeye odaklanırken veri altyapısı endişelerinizi bir kenara bırakmanıza olanak tanır.

Özellikler :

  • Kullanıcılar yakından takip edebilir ve sunucu kaynak kullanımı hakkında raporlar oluşturabilir.
  • Hizmet altyapınız için çok uygun ve şeffaf fiyatlandırma.
  • Birkaç küme ile altyapıları etkin bir şekilde yönetebilir.
  • Her ölçü, gördüğünüz verilerin doğru olduğundan emin olmak için sık sık yenilenir.

Tamamen işlevsel ücretsiz deneme mevcuttur. İlgili maliyeti görüntülemek için fiyatlandırma sayfasında bir uygulama ve servis sağlayıcı seçerek de altyapınız için doğru planı bulabilirsiniz.

dyna izi

Dynatrace, Cassandra veritabanlarını anında tanıyan ve performanslarını takip etmeye başlamanıza olanak tanıyan bir başka mükemmel izleme uygulamasıdır. Herhangi bir karmaşık uygulama ortamı, Dynatrace izleme aracı dağıtılarak analiz edilebilir.

Bu araç, değişken işlevsellik ölçümleri, ağ ekipmanı ve müşteri katılımı dahil olmak üzere eksiksiz uygulama mimariniz hakkında daha geniş bir bağlam sağlayacaktır. Mimarinize, veri sisteminize ve kayıtlarınıza göz kulak olmak için kullanıcı dostu bir mekanizma sunar. Uygulamaları otomatik olarak algılayabilir, çözebilir ve düzenleyebilir.

dyna izi

CPU kullanımı, bağlantı, askıya alma ve paket kayıpları gibi çeşitli istatistikleri de izleyebilirsiniz. Dynatrace'in en iyi özelliklerinden biri kök sorun değerlendirmesidir. Dynatrace, altta yatan nedenleri ortaya çıkararak belirli düğümlerdeki performans sorunlarını vurgulayabilir.

İhtiyacınız olan tüm veriler parmaklarınızın ucunda olacağından, kök neden araştırmasını kolaylaştırarak sunucu sorunlarını daha hızlı çözebilirsiniz.

Özellikler:

  • Cassandra veritabanlarını otomatik olarak tanımlar
  • Sorunların altında yatan nedenleri keşfetmek için yerleşik kök neden analizi mekanizmasından oluşur.
  • Uyarlanabilir ve dinamik panolar
  • Apache Cassandra istatistiksel ölçümleri, GCP, IBM Cloud ve AWS gibi iyi bilinen bulut sağlayıcıları kullanıldığında uyumludur.
  • Kullanıcılar, sorunları, bunların kuruluş üzerindeki etkilerini ve bunların altında yatan nedenleri yardımla hızlı bir şekilde belirleyebilir.

Dynatrace, dağıtımı kolay ve tüm düğümlerde kök düzeyine kadar şeffaflığa sahip basit bir Cassandra izleme çözümüne ihtiyacınız varsa göz önünde bulundurmanız gereken bir üründür. SaaS bulut hizmeti modeli kapsamında gelir ve hizmetler, kullanım başına ödeme temelinde satın alınabilir. Ek olarak, 15 günlük ücretsiz deneme sürümü mevcuttur.

Çözüm

Cassandra izleme, kararlı veritabanı işlemleri ve işleme görevleri için gereklidir. Hataları tespit etmek, hataları belirlemek ve sorunları çözmek için hızlı hareket etmek için Cassandra'nın performansını izlemek çok önemlidir.

Umarım bu makaleyi, veritabanı performansını izlemek için en iyi Apache Cassandra İzleme Araçları hakkında bilgi edinme konusunda faydalı bulmuşsunuzdur.

Bir sonraki projeniz için en iyi açık kaynaklı veritabanı yazılımı hakkında bilgi edinmek de ilginizi çekebilir.